Philosophy
In order for students to succeed and compete globally, we must
form a partnership with parents, teachers and the community.
When parents get involved in their children's education,
children:
Demonstrate positive attitudes and behaviors
Attend school more regularly
Complete homework on time
Earn higher grades
Are more likely to enroll in college
